Baby John Ticket Sales
Pushpa 2 is currently experiencing an extraordinary run in Indian cinema, emerging as the highest-grossing film in the domestic market across all languages. Allu Arjun and Rashmika Mandanna are setting new benchmarks with remarkable ticket sales on day 28 at the box office. Let’s delve into a detailed comparison with Varun Dhawan’s Baby John.
In the last 24 hours, Baby John has recorded ticket sales of just 33.83K. The action thriller is struggling due to its mediocre content, which even Salman Khan’s cameo couldn’t salvage. Additionally, the growing popularity of Mufasa: The Lion King has overshadowed it.
Pushpa 2 Ticket Sales
According to BookMyShow’s trending feature, Pushpa 2 has sold an impressive 191.63K tickets in the last 24 hours. Despite today being a regular working day, Pushpa 2 continues to shine at the box office.
In comparison to Baby John, Sukumar’s directorial has achieved 466% higher ticket sales on its fourth Thursday. Most films usually fall below the 1 crore mark by this stage of their run. However, yesterday, Pushpa 2 surpassed the 10 crore mark in all languages in India. It’s only a matter of time before we see how long Allu Arjun’s film will continue its box office journey, but it’s undoubtedly setting high standards for future releases.
Pushpa 2 Box Office Collection
Domestically, Pushpa 2 has crossed the 1200 crore milestone, becoming the only Indian film to achieve this feat. Worldwide, the action thriller has grossed 1699.58 crores in 27 days.
Baby John Box Office Collection
On the other hand, Varun Dhawan’s Baby John has been a box office disappointment. With a budget of 160 crores, the film has only managed to earn around 36.03 crores in 8 days.
